Every STEP Counts: Prioritizing Safety with Women in Agribusiness

FarmHER Erin Cumings shares how Nationwide’s “Every STEP Counts” helps farm and agribusiness owners prioritize safety.

ORLANDO, Fla. (RFD-TV) — The Women in Agribusiness Summit brought more than 700 leaders together in Florida to share ideas and connect.

While there, FarmHER + RanchHER host Kirbe Schnoor spoke with Iowa FarmHER Erin Cumings from Nationwide about their new safety initiative, Every STEP Counts, and how it helps farm and agribusiness owners prioritize safety.

Erin not only runs a diversified farm in Central Iowa with her husband, producing corn, soybeans, hay, and beef, but she also spearheads the Nationwide Sponsor Relations team, building relationships and partnerships with ag organizations across the country.
